St Helens Borough of Culture Arts and Heritage Grants and Commission opportunities

To celebrate St Helens Borough of Culture 2023, St Helens Borough Council will award a number of grants and commissions for arts and heritage projects for groups and individuals through 4 different routes as outlined below.

Opportunity 1 - Reside Creative Commissions

Reside* Creative Commissions is the 2023 Artist Commission programme funded through St Helens Library Service as part of its Cultural Hubs Arts in Libraries programme work as an Arts Council England National Portfolio Organisation.

The commissioned work will be promoted as part of the St Helens Borough of Culture Reside* residency programme that will showcase artists who live in St Helens. The Reside* programme will also offer developmental residential weekends, artist meet ups and public sharings, which will be open to all artists/creatives in the Borough to attend.

Opportunity 2 - National Lottery Heritage Fund Creative Underground Grant

St Helens Library Service has secured National Lottery Heritage funding of almost £250,000 to deliver an ambitious new programme of work which will uncover the borough's rich heritage in the arts, culture and creativity industries. 

As part of this project and with support from Liverpool City Region Combined Authority, there is an exciting opportunity for community groups based across the Borough of St Helens to apply for funding of up to £4,000 to explore the heritage of the amateur arts sector and celebrate St Helens' wider heritage through creative collaborations as well as developing new skills and expanding horizons.

Opportunity 3 - Borough of Culture Open Grants

The St Helens Borough of Culture 2023 Open Grants (Arts, Heritage and Sport) will provide grant funding for arts, heritage and sports projects to celebrate St Helens Borough of Culture 2023. These grants are made possible through funding from the UK Shared Prosperity Fund: Culture Strand.
